Kim (communication, University of Louisiana) offers global and local perspectives on creating and evaluating health communication interventions in diverse cultural contexts. Chapters are grouped according to themes of leveraging technology, performance and narrative power, applied communication strategies, community participatory design, health advocacy and activism, and valuing data. Some specific subjects considered include designing logos for health campaigns, using theory and audience research to convey the human implications of climate change, using survivor stories to promote mammography, and using mobile apps and social media in healthcare. Do Kyun Kim (PhD, Ohio University) is Assistant Professor and Richard D’Aquin/BORSF Endowed Professor in the Department of Communication at the University of Louisiana at Lafayette.
Arvind Singhal (PhD, University of Southern California) is the Samuel Shirley and Edna Holt Marston Endowed Professor of Communication and Director of the Social Justice Initiative at the University of Texas at El Paso, and the William J. Clinton Distinguished Fellow at the Clinton School of Public Service in Little Rock, Arkansas.
Gary L. Kreps (PhD, University of Southern California) is a University Distinguished Professor at George Mason University, where he serves as Chair of the Department of Communication and directs the Center for Health and Risk Communication. Along with professorships at several universities, he was Chief of the Health Communication and Informatics Research Branch at the National Cancer Institute.
